An American company has developed a high-tech underpant that can protect you from electromagnetic radiation of mobile phones, according to a report.

Belly Armor, a Manhattan company, has developed the special underpants for the job.

The company will launch the product on Thursday.

The pants are made from a conductive textile made of fibres which can shield wearers from the radiation associated with phones and laptops, The Telegraph said citing the makers.

The underpants are priced at $49 (30).

The wearers will definitely have peace of mind even though there is no definitive evidence of harmful effects from radiation produced by wireless devices such as cellphones and wifi networks.

Experts, however, said that more needs to be done to understand the impact of low-level electromagnetic waves on sperm production.

A study at Exeter University earlier this year concluded that sperm number and movement were affected by keeping mobile phones in pockets - but could find no drop off in fertility, the daily added.
